diff options
author | liamwhite <liamwhite@users.noreply.github.com> | 2024-02-18 04:48:36 +0100 |
---|---|---|
committer | GitHub <noreply@github.com> | 2024-02-18 04:48:36 +0100 |
commit | 5d3c7433b828dbb136ea8f6a9add625eec10af71 (patch) | |
tree | 1860661fd05a6a1b2415436234512d6f4b115bff /src/android/app/src/main/java/org/yuzu/yuzu_emu/adapters/GameAdapter.kt | |
parent | Merge pull request #13052 from t895/serializable-stuff (diff) | |
parent | android: Use extension functions for view visibility and text marquee (diff) | |
download | yuzu-5d3c7433b828dbb136ea8f6a9add625eec10af71.tar yuzu-5d3c7433b828dbb136ea8f6a9add625eec10af71.tar.gz yuzu-5d3c7433b828dbb136ea8f6a9add625eec10af71.tar.bz2 yuzu-5d3c7433b828dbb136ea8f6a9add625eec10af71.tar.lz yuzu-5d3c7433b828dbb136ea8f6a9add625eec10af71.tar.xz yuzu-5d3c7433b828dbb136ea8f6a9add625eec10af71.tar.zst yuzu-5d3c7433b828dbb136ea8f6a9add625eec10af71.zip |
Diffstat (limited to 'src/android/app/src/main/java/org/yuzu/yuzu_emu/adapters/GameAdapter.kt')
-rw-r--r-- | src/android/app/src/main/java/org/yuzu/yuzu_emu/adapters/GameAdapter.kt | 11 |
1 files changed, 2 insertions, 9 deletions
diff --git a/src/android/app/src/main/java/org/yuzu/yuzu_emu/adapters/GameAdapter.kt b/src/android/app/src/main/java/org/yuzu/yuzu_emu/adapters/GameAdapter.kt index 85c8249e6..b1f247ac3 100644 --- a/src/android/app/src/main/java/org/yuzu/yuzu_emu/adapters/GameAdapter.kt +++ b/src/android/app/src/main/java/org/yuzu/yuzu_emu/adapters/GameAdapter.kt @@ -4,7 +4,6 @@ package org.yuzu.yuzu_emu.adapters import android.net.Uri -import android.text.TextUtils import android.view.LayoutInflater import android.view.ViewGroup import android.widget.ImageView @@ -27,6 +26,7 @@ import org.yuzu.yuzu_emu.databinding.CardGameBinding import org.yuzu.yuzu_emu.model.Game import org.yuzu.yuzu_emu.model.GamesViewModel import org.yuzu.yuzu_emu.utils.GameIconUtils +import org.yuzu.yuzu_emu.utils.ViewUtils.marquee import org.yuzu.yuzu_emu.viewholder.AbstractViewHolder class GameAdapter(private val activity: AppCompatActivity) : @@ -44,14 +44,7 @@ class GameAdapter(private val activity: AppCompatActivity) : binding.textGameTitle.text = model.title.replace("[\\t\\n\\r]+".toRegex(), " ") - binding.textGameTitle.postDelayed( - { - binding.textGameTitle.ellipsize = TextUtils.TruncateAt.MARQUEE - binding.textGameTitle.isSelected = true - }, - 3000 - ) - + binding.textGameTitle.marquee() binding.cardGame.setOnClickListener { onClick(model) } binding.cardGame.setOnLongClickListener { onLongClick(model) } } |